Why Layer-2 Solutions Are Crucial for Blockchain’s Future Growth

Blockchain technology has revolutionized the way we view digital transactions and data management. However, as the popularity and adoption of blockchain grow, so do the challenges associated with scalability and transaction speed. This is where Layer-2 solutions come into play. These solutions are essential for the future growth of blockchain, enabling greater efficiency and increasing the network's potential.

Layer-2 solutions refer to protocols built on top of an existing blockchain (Layer-1) to enhance its scalability, efficiency, and speed. By processing transactions off the main chain while still maintaining the security and decentralization provided by the Layer-1 blockchain, these solutions help relieve the congestion that often plagues popular networks like Bitcoin and Ethereum.

One of the most significant benefits of Layer-2 solutions is their ability to enable faster transaction processing. With traditional blockchain networks, every transaction requires a confirmation from the entire network, which can lead to delays during peak times. Layer-2 solutions, such as the Lightning Network for Bitcoin or Optimistic Rollups for Ethereum, allow for quicker transactions by handling them off-chain and later settling them back on the main chain. This reduced confirmation time is crucial for applications such as micropayments and decentralized finance (DeFi) platforms, which require rapid and efficient transactions.

Scalability is another vital aspect of Layer-2 solutions. As more users join blockchain networks, the demand for transaction processing increases. Layer-2 solutions provide an effective way to accommodate this growing demand without sacrificing the core principles of blockchain technology. By allowing multiple transactions to be bundled together and processed simultaneously, Layer-2 can vastly increase the number of transactions per second (TPS), making blockchain systems more competitive with traditional payment systems.

Additionally, Layer-2 solutions can significantly reduce transaction fees. When networks become congested, transaction fees often skyrocket as users compete for inclusion in the next block. By offloading transactions to Layer-2 solutions, users can take advantage of lower fees, making blockchain usage more appealing to a broader audience. This decrease in costs can lead to more innovative applications emerging within the blockchain ecosystem.

Moreover, Layer-2 solutions maintain the security and integrity of the main blockchain. By leveraging the security features of the underlying Layer-1 blockchain while allowing for off-chain processing, these solutions ensure that the data remains tamper-proof and secure. This is particularly important as blockchain applications expand into sectors like finance, healthcare, and supply chain management, where the stakes are high, and security is paramount.
